| 14058 | 2001-06-13 03:06:00 | I have recently received an email from a friend and on opening it(not an attachment) have received the attached promt. 'AnActiveX control on this page is not safe. Your current security settings prohibit running unsafe controls on this page. As a result, the page may not display as intended' Which control has given reason for this? I am on a medium level. |

| 14059 | 2001-06-13 05:02:00 | Hi Ralph On a medium setting you are unable to open unsigned ActiveX controls. By entering Tools, Internet Options and choosing Security, you can click on Custom level, and there are radio buttons available for enabling these active X controls. HIH Max |
